Live online .NET training for C#, ASP.NET Core and full-stack development

Structured 1-on-1 training with a clear syllabus, practical demonstrations, project-based learning, and guidance focused on real .NET application development.

Live online training
Sessions are conducted using MS Teams with screen sharing, explanation, demonstrations, and Q&A.
Structured syllabus
Topics are taught in sequence so learners can build confidence step by step.
Real project focus
Training connects concepts with practical application development scenarios.

Training Topics

Choose from focused online training programs for C#, ASP.NET Core, and full-stack ASP.NET Core with Angular.

Ask for Syllabus

C# Online Training

Language, OOP & fundamentals

Learn C# fundamentals, object-oriented programming, collections, generics, delegates, LINQ, exception handling, and async basics with practical examples.

  • C# syntax, types, methods, classes, and objects
  • OOP, inheritance, interfaces, polymorphism, and abstraction
  • Collections, generics, LINQ, delegates, and async basics

ASP.NET Core Online Training

MVC, Web API & EF Core

Learn how to build ASP.NET Core applications using MVC, Web API, EF Core, validation, routing, dependency injection, authentication basics, and deployment.

  • Controllers, views, routing, model binding, and validation
  • Web API, EF Core, database operations, and application layers
  • Configuration, security basics, error handling, and deployment flow

ASP.NET Core + Angular Online Training

Full-stack project training

Learn full-stack development by building an ASP.NET Core Web API backend with EF Core and an Angular frontend with forms, routing, services, and API integration.

  • ASP.NET Core Web API, DTOs, EF Core, and backend validation
  • Angular components, services, routing, forms, and HTTP calls
  • Authentication basics, guards, API integration, and deployment flow

Countries & regions reached

A snapshot of locations represented by learners who attended online training sessions.

India flagIndiaUnited States flagUSACanada flagCanadaUnited Kingdom flagUnited KingdomAustralia flagAustraliaSwitzerland flagSwitzerlandSri Lanka flagSri LankaAfghanistan flagAfghanistanCuba flagCubaDenmark flagDenmarkJapan flagJapanSouth Africa flagSouth AfricaEgypt flagEgyptHong Kong flagHong KongPanama flagPanamaNew Zealand flagNew ZealandMalaysia flagMalaysiaVietnam flagVietnamSaudi Arabia flagSaudi ArabiaSudan flagSudanPortugal flagPortugalFrance flagFranceIreland flagIrelandNetherlands flagNetherlandsColombia flagColombia

About the Trainer

I’m a full-stack .NET developer with 14+ years of experience building web applications using ASP.NET Core, EF Core, Angular, SQL Server, and Azure.

My work has covered application development, API design, database integration, deployment workflows, and practical architecture decisions. I focus on writing cleaner code, designing maintainable systems, and helping developers understand how real-world .NET applications are built and improved.

Today, I provide live online .NET training, 1:1 developer guidance, and architectural support for developers and teams who want to strengthen their technical thinking, improve code quality, and work more confidently with modern .NET development.

  • 14+ years of professional .NET development experience
  • Training focused on C#, ASP.NET Core, Angular, EF Core, and Azure
  • Live 1-on-1 sessions conducted online using Microsoft Teams
Abhishek Luv - full-stack .NET developer and online trainer

FAQ

What is the training format?

Training is conducted live online in a 1-on-1 format using Microsoft Teams.

Which topics are available?

The main training topics are C# Online Training, ASP.NET Core Online Training, and ASP.NET Core + Angular Online Training.

Do you provide a syllabus before joining?

Yes. Once you enquire, I’ll share the relevant syllabus, available time slots, and next steps.

What are the prerequisites?

For C# training, basic computer knowledge is enough. For ASP.NET Core and Angular training, basic C# knowledge is recommended.

How do I check availability?

Fill in the contact form with your training requirement. I’ll reply with available slots and the next steps.

What payment modes are accepted?

Payments can be made using Credit Card, Debit Card, Net Banking, or UPI.

Want the syllabus and available slots?

Share your goals and preferred timing. Sessions are live on MS Teams.

Request syllabus